When working with local movers, a good rule of thumb for tipping is roughly $4 to $10 per hour, but there’s no true commonplace. Ahead of moving day, determine whether you’ll tip based on a share of the total value or present a flat price for each mover. If you tip by share, 10% to 20% of your complete invoice is the customary or average tip for movers. Prevent toiletries and other liquids from leaking by removing the cap, putting plastic wrap or a plastic bag over the opening, and securing the cap again on over the plastic seal. Use totally different colored tape to organize your bins by room at a glance. The safest approach to pack electronics is in their authentic packing containers. Pack the necessities that you will want during your first night time in your new residence individually in a transparent plastic bin. Also pack a private overnight bag to take with you in the car.
